Arsenal boss Mikel Arteta admits he was 'tempted to risk' Bukayo Saka in crucial clash with title rivals Man City

Arsenal manager Mikel Arteta has admitted he was 'tempted' to pick Bukayo Saka to face Man City despite the winger carrying an injury.

Saka, who had played a club record 87 Premier League games in a row before Saturday's title-top clash, picked up a muscular problem during a Champions League against Lens in the week.

The 22-year-old has been left out for the game, with Leandro Trossard starting in his place on the right wing.

Arteta admitted he considered taking a chance on his star player before the game, as he told Sky Sports: 'He [Saka] felt something, then obviously you are tempted to risk him.
